Summary: Muriel felt a responsibility to review worthy issues in a way that few women ever had prior to her scholarly arrival in 1935. She was deeply impacted by the Scottsboro trial in Alabama and the Civil War in Spain. We require such visionaries, exploring potential for a loving global community.
